Trinamool Congress MP and general secretary Abhishek Banerjee have recently arrived at the Central Bureau of Investigation’s office in Kolkata for questioning in the Kuntal Ghosh letter case.
CBI summoned Banerjee to appear before the agency in the multi-crore recruitment scam in West Bengal schools.
However, the CBI summons came after the Calcutta High Court on Thursday allowed the central agencies to quiz the TMC leader in the recruitment scam in West Bengal schools.
Earlier, Banerjee tweeted that “I have received a summon from the CBI to appear before them tomorrow, on May 20 for examination. Despite not being given even a day’s prior notice, I will still abide by the summon. I will give my full cooperation during the course of the investigation.”
He added, “As for my Jono Sanjog Yatra, it will resume again on May 22 ’23 from the same location in Bankura where I stop today. Unfazed by these events, I shall strive to serve the people of West Bengal with even greater dedication, zeal, and commitment. Bring it on.”
Previously, Central agencies questioned Abhishek, his wife, and his sister-in-law in relation to a coal smuggling scam case.
